Angel Pons ce828b6ae8 util/lint: make clang-format non-fatal
The current clang-format configuration is completely broken. It forces
one to change the code style of patches before pushing them, only to
find out that checkpatch now complains about it. This means newcomers
get scared away, and developers only get angered and frustrated about
it, and end up working around clang-format's requirements anyway.

For now, make clang-format's complaints non-fatal, reducing them to text
noise. However, since clang-format is currently unusable, reverting it
out would be preferred.

Patrick Georgi 2785290989 util/lint: Fix clang-format test and enable it by default
git diff needed to emit diffs without prefix (e.g. a/ and b/) for
clang-format-diff to be able to work.

Also require that the test succeeds, but note that it only runs on
trees whitelisted in $(top)/.clang-format-scope.
